BEVERLY — The Ridge Historical Society is seeking donations of home goods, housewares, tools, jewelry and books for its annual fundraiser.

The society's Great Annual Garage and Book Sale will be held from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. Sept. 30 and Oct. 1. at 10621 S. Seeley Ave. in Beverly. The fundraiser will wrap up from 11 a.m. to 3 p.m. Oct. 2.

All donations are tax deductible and proceeds are used for neighborhood preservation efforts as well as the society's historical research projects. Donations of clothing will not be accepted, and volunteers are also needed to work at the sale.
